Senior Maintenance Specialist(Facilities Services General Maintenance 2 - MR05)

Campus Recreation

University of Tennessee, Chattanooga

The Senior Maintenance Specialist is responsible for general maintenance, development, and care of over 100,000 square feet of space in the Aquatic and Recreation Center, the equipment and University assets assigned to the Campus Recreation department.

Job functions and responsibilities:

Maintains Campus Recreation Assets

  • Performs preventative maintenance and repairs on Aquatic and Recreation Center building features, departmental equipment, and University assets assigned to the Campus Recreation Department
  • Recommends repairs, coordinates, and oversees the work of contractors, and works with other departments to ensure all work orders are completed
  • Ensures all equipment, vehicles, and tools are maintained and repaired
  • Performs scheduled maintenance of over 100 pieces of fitness equipment to ensure safety and quick return to service
  • Performs work in a safe and efficient manner

Aquatic Facility Maintenance

  • Works with Campus Recreation staff to maintain proper water chemistry and sanitation for the UTC recreational pool and spas
  • Performs preventative maintenance and repairs on aquatic equipment
  • Completes the maintenance and operations checklists for daily, weekly, and monthly maintenance needs

Inspections and Documentation

  • Conducts regular inspections, documents preventative maintenance and repairs, and works with departmental staff to identify, prioritize, and complete projects
  • Manages all inter- and intra- departmental work orders
  • Utilizes campus and departmental software to track and document projects and repairs

Budgetary Responsibility

  • Prepares short and long-range budget data
  • Performs ordering and receiving of parts for fitness equipment, departmental equipment, building features, and other departmental assets
  • Completes record keeping for purchases and projects
  • Ensures all purchasing protocols are followed

Departmental

  • Works with departmental staff to promote equity, diversity, and inclusion, and maintains a high level of customer service
  • Contributes to the team dynamic and further the departmental mission, vision, and values
  • Assists with events as needed and performs other duties as assigned

The ideal candidate will possess the following:

  • Knowledge of how to use specialized tools and equipment
  • Knowledge of some type of work order system
  • Knowledge of building systems including lighting, structural, and plumbing
  • Knowledge of pool chemistry
  • Working knowledge of HVAC systems
  • Carpentry, plumbing, and/or electrical system skills
  • Strong written and oral communication skills
  • Organizational and multi-tasking skills
  • Basic computer skills
  • Ability to work well in a fast-paced environment
  • Ability to work independently and as a team
  • Ability to operate, maintain, and clean equipment
  • Ability to operate and perform preventative maintenance and repairs on fitness equipment
  • Ability to operate building systems, pool filtration, and sanitation systems
  • Ability to acquire Certified Pool Operator Certification or equivalent

Minimum Qualifications:Typically requires a high school diploma and one year of relevant experience, or an equ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.

Preferred Qualifications: Certified Pool Operator or Fitness Equipment Repair Technician; 2 years of general maintenance experience; experience maintaining and repairing fitness equipment; experience working with pumps, motors, and/or HVAC systems; experience working with aquatic pool systems; and experience with carpentry are preferred.
